Let the Races Begin!

Track and Field

Every year, just before spring break, we have a track and field day.  For the event all the kids are put onto one of four teams.  Each team has children from all age groups.  Each child signs up for several activities.  The longest race is a 3K.  The 3K is also open to adults from the community.  On the less strenuous end there is the Frisbee throw. 

This year we had perfect weather!  It was overcast in the morning during the long races.  Everyone had fun.  The high school kids also come over for the event and help us (the teachers) to run the events.  I had two high school kids helping with the standing broad jump – one measured and one raked the sand.  By the way, one of my 4th graders jumped a full 5′6" in this event!

At the end of the day the high school kids run the last marathon – "The miracle mile."

After track and field we have parent teacher conferences.

It’s a great way to bring an end to the third quarter of the school year.
